N.F. Hilko Challenges of preservation and development
of Ukrainian national culture in
the Omsk region in places of compact
and dispersed residence
Abstract:
the article raises a topical issue of
preserving and developing a national culture in
modern Siberia. The novelty of this research is
in empathizing the four levels if national Ukrainian
culture development: traditional domestic
and family, education, social organization and
the social elite’s spiritual/artistic. The author
explores the correlation between national culture
and the degree of dispersion of residence
of the Ukrainian settlers and their descendants.
The main substance of the article is focused on
ethnical and cultural analysis: statistics, cultural
identity, national self-awareness, degree
of national culture preservation, general model
of Ukrainian culture development. The author defines the model of Ukrainian national culture
development and provides recommendations
for its growth in Siberia.
